Composition:
Each 1 gm contains:
Valnemulin hydrochloride 532.5 mg (eq. to valnemulin base 500 mg)
Properties:
Valnemulin is an antibiotic belonging to the pleuromutilin group, which acts by the inhibition of the initiation of protein synthesis at the level of the bacterial ribosome. Valnemulin has activity aiainst a range of bacteria including those responsible for enteric and respiratory disease in pigs. Valnemulin shows high activity against Mycoplasma spp and Spirochaetes such as Brachyspira hyodysenteriae and Brachyspira pilosicoli in swine. Clostridium perfringens, a bacterium which may be involved in rhe development of ERE. Valnemulin has little activity against Enterobacteriaceae, such as Salmonella spp and Escherichia coli.
Indications:
• Treatment of swine dysentery which caused by Brachspira hyodysenteriae.
• Treatment of clinical signs of porcine proliferative enteropathy (ileitis) which caused by lawsonia intracellularis.
• Treatment of swine enzootic pneumonia which caused by Mycoplasma hyopneumoniae.
Target Species:
Pigs.
Dosage & route of administration:
Route: Route: Orally with feed.
For Active Ingredient:
• Treatment of swine dysentery: 4 mg valnemulin / kg b.wt / day for a minimum of7 days and up to 4 weeks, or until signs of disease disappear.
• Treatment of porcine proliferative enteropathy: 4 mg valnemulin / kg b. wt/ day for 2 weeks or until signs of disease disappear.
• Treatment of swine enzootic pneumonia: 12 mg valnemulin / kg b.wt / day for up to 3 weeks.
For whole product:
• Treatment of swine dysentery: 80 gm of product/ ton feed for a minimum of 7 days and up to 4 weeks or until signs disappear.
T• reatment of porcine proliferavtive enteropathy (ileitis): 80 g of product / ton feed for 2 weeks or until signs of disease disappear
• Treatment of swine enzootic pneumonia : 240 gm of product/ ton feed for up to 3 weeks.
Warnings:
- When treating infections caused by Brachyspira spp therapy should be based on local (regional farm level) epidemiological information about susceptibility of the target bacteria.
- Valnemulin has been shown to interact with ionophores such as monensin, salinomycin and narasin and may result in signs indistinguishable from an ionophoretoxicosis.
- Animals should not receive veterinary medicinal products containing monensin, salinomycin or narasin, during or at least 5 days before or after treatment with valnemulin. Severe growth depression, ataxia, paralysis or death may result.

Side effects:
• Most common adverse reactions observed in these pigs are pyrexia, anorexia and in severe cases a axia and recumbency.
• A perfentage of such pigs may also suffer oedema or erythema (posterior in distribution), and palpebral oedema.
Withdrawal Period(s):
Pigs: Meat and offal: I day.
